ENR. S. C. R. NO. 26 - Oklahoma Insurance Consumer Bill of Rights

  • Designates specific consumer protections established in Oklahoma Statutes and Administrative Code as the "Oklahoma Insurance Consumer Bill of Rights."

  • Establishes consumer protections for property and casualty insurance including: protections against penalties based on credit information, written notice of application decisions within 45 business days, premium refunds upon early cancellation, and the right to inquire about claims without penalty.

  • Requires insurers to acknowledge claim receipt within 30 days and notify consumers of claim acceptance or denial within 45 days after proof of loss is filed.

  • Provides homeowners' insurance protections including: the right to file a first claim without penalty if coverage has been in effect more than 45 days, protection against weather-related claim surcharges, and access to Market Assistance Association services.

  • Grants automobile and motorcycle insurance consumers protections including: eligibility for accident prevention course discounts, protection from penalties for at-fault collision claims, protection against consideration of traffic records over 3 years old, and protection against penalties based on dismissed or acquitted traffic charges.

  • Directs the Insurance Commissioner to distribute this resolution to insurance professionals throughout the state.
